10.2 ON-OFF filter and OFF-ON filter
Several unintentional brief signal changes occur when opening or closing a
component fitted with contacts as the result of the bouncing of the contacts. As this
may influence the evaluation of the input, you can use the ON-OFF filter for falling
edges (i.e. transitions from High to Low) and the OFF-ON filter for rising edges (i.e.
transitions from Low to High) to eliminate this effect.
To activate or deactivate the ON-OFF filter or the OFF-ON filter either click
on the checkbox or on the 3D buttons on the right side.
If the ON-OFF filter or the OFF-ON filter is active, a signal change will be recognized
only if it is confirmed by three consecutive identical samples of the input with a sample
rate of 4 ms, meaning constant signal for at least the duration of the filter time chosen.
For this purpose the state of the input is evaluated at an interval of 4ms.
On WS0-XTIO and WS0-XTDI with firmware version ≤ 2.xx the filter time is not
adjustable, but is fixed at 8 ms.
Consider extended reaction times when using the input filters!
• Due to the modules’ internal sampling rate of 4 ms, the ON-OFF filter and the OFF-
ON filter extend the reaction time by at least 8 ms.
• If the signal is alternating within these initial 8 ms, the signal change can be
delayed for much longer, i.e. until a constant signal of at least 8 ms has been
detected.
For dual-channel elements with complementary evaluation the respective filter (ON-
OFF or OFF-ON) is always related to the leading channel. Filtering of the
complementary channel is active automatically.
10.3 Disabling the test pulses of XTIO outputs
It is possible to disable the test pulses on one or several outputs of WS0-XTIO
modules with firmware version V2.00.0 and higher.
Disabling the test pulses of any output reduces the safety parameters of all
outputs!
Disabling the test pulses of one or more outputs of a WS0-XTIO module will reduce
the safety parameters for all outputs Q1…Q4 of this module. Consider this to ensure
that your application conforms to an appropriate risk analysis and avoidance strategy!
For detailed information on the safety parameters see the user’s manuals (hardware).
How to disable the test pulses of a WS0-XTIO output:
Connect an output element to the WS0-XTIO module.
Right click the output element and select Edit... from the context menu.
Deactivate the option Enable test pulses of this output. The test pulses of this
output are switched off. A notice will be displayed in the hardware configuration area
under the respective WS0-XTIO module.
